Now hiring a Field Director for the Audrey Denney for Congress Campaign in California’s 1st District. (December 2019 – November 2020) 

The Field Director will be responsible for creating and implementing a comprehensive field and GOTV plan, as well as recruiting, training, and managing volunteers. The Field Director will manage and execute daily voter contact events such as canvassing, phone and text banking, as well as data management. The Field Director should be a strong communicator, organized, outgoing, enthusiastic, and willing to work long and irregular hours, including weekends. 

Responsibilities: 
  • Ability to write and implement a comprehensive, data-driven field plan across a large, 11 county congressional district. 
  • Build and manage a field leadership team to execute field plan across multiple regional offices. 
  • Set, meet, and exceed benchmarks for voter contact, volunteer recruitment, grassroots. engagement, and GOTV. 
  • Design and standardize best practices for data management using the campaign’s voter file software. 
  • Recruit, train, and manage volunteers. 
  • Manage and execute daily voter contact events such as canvasses, phone and text banks. 
  • Communicate and partner with other campaigns, county committees, and local organizations to maximize field efforts. 

Qualifications
  • Previous campaign field director experience. 
  • Exceptionally organized with the ability to meet strict deadlines and many demands at once. 
  • Experience managing and training volunteers and/or interns. 
  • Excellent written, verbal, and interpersonal communication skills. 
  • Drivers license for travel across long distances of a large congressional district. 
  • A positive and team-oriented attitude with a desire to serve others and make a positive difference in the world. 
  • Excellent time management skills. 
  • Daily management of accurate data entry and experience with creating canvassing turfs (VAN/PDI experience preferred). Located in Chico, CA area or willingness to relocate to Chico, CA for anticipated field launch in January 2020.
